3000 (three thousand) is the natural number following 2999 and preceding 3001. It is also an even composite number, and it has only has one significant number (3).[1]
Roman numerals
3000 in Roman Numerals is written as MMM.
Factors of 3000
The factors of 3000 are: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 8, 10, 12, 15, 20, 24, 25, 30, 40, 50, 60, 75, 100, 120, 125, 150, 200, 250, 300, 375, 500, 600, 750, 1000, 1500 and 3000.[2]
